A few years ago, Aetherbyte participated in the #msxdev Compo in 2012 with "Inferno", a platform game for MSX2 with support for MSX-Music. Back then the intention was to create a complete game but due to time constraints a version with only one level was submitted.
Now (or should we say since 31-12-2017), after many hours of development, the developers have made the digital version of the completed game available, with the promise of a physical cartridge release in the future.
The downloadable ROM can be bought at their webshop for 10 dollars, an amount that will be deducted from the price for buyers of the physical version, if they own the ROM as well.
As an additional bonus, both original and arranged versions of the the game's soundtrack are available for listening and purchase on Bandcamp.
